lut 06

Ustalenie domyślnego kontrolera, jest przydatne gdy połączymy to z punktem w którym opisałem “utworzenie domyślnej akcji“.
Dzięki temu nieważne w jaki sposób zostanie wywołany link do naszej aplikacji, nie musimy się martwić, że uzyskamy błąd, jeśli Zend nie zrozumie jakiegoś żądania to automatycznie odpali domyślny kontroler z domyślną akcją. Aby to zrobić, wystarczy dodać metodę do pliku Bootstrap.php, metoda może się nazywać dowolnie, ważne aby zaczynała się od podkreślenia, nazwałem ją _initDefaultController().

protected function _initDefaultController() {
	$frontController = Zend_Controller_Front::getInstance();
	$frontController->setDefaultAction("index");
	$frontController->setDefaultControllerName("index");
	$frontController->setParam('useDefaultControllerAlways', true);
}

Autor siema \\ tagi: , , ,



Komentarze wyłączone.